GE IC609TCU1100B: A Reliable Terminal Concentrator Unit for Industrial Automation
When it comes to managing complex industrial communication networks, the GE IC609TCU1100B stands out as a robust terminal concentrator unit (TCU). Designed for seamless integration into automation systems, this device bridges the gap between field devices and higher-level control systems. From my experience, its versatility makes it a go-to choice for engineers looking to streamline data acquisition and control processes.
Key Features
- Multi-Protocol Support: The IC609TCU1100B supports various communication protocols like Modbus, Ethernet/IP, and Profibus, ensuring compatibility with a wide range of devices and systems.
- Compact Design: Its small form factor allows for easy installation in control cabinets, even where space is limited.
- High Reliability: Built to withstand harsh industrial environments, this TCU typically operates without interruption, reducing downtime and maintenance costs.
- Advanced Diagnostics: Integrated diagnostic tools help identify issues quickly, minimizing troubleshooting time and improving system uptime.
- Scalable Architecture: Whether you’re managing a small setup or a large-scale operation, this unit adapts to your needs with flexible configuration options.
Technical Specifications
| Specification | Details |
|---|---|
| Brand/Model | GE IC609TCU1100B |
| HS Code | 85371090 |
| Power Requirements | 24V DC (±10%) |
| Dimensions & Weight | 150mm x 100mm x 50mm, 1.2kg |
| Operating Temperature | -20°C to +60°C |
| Signal Input/Output Types | Digital Inputs, Analog Inputs, Relay Outputs |
| Communication Interfaces | RS485, Ethernet, USB |
| Installation Method | DIN Rail Mounting |

Installation & Maintenance
Installing the IC609TCU1100B is straightforward, thanks to its DIN rail mounting design. Ensure proper ventilation in the cabinet to prevent overheating, and follow standard wiring practices to avoid electrical interference. Safety precautions include disconnecting power before installation and verifying all connections before powering up. Routine maintenance involves periodic firmware updates, cleaning dust from vents, and calibrating connected sensors every six months or so. These steps help maintain optimal performance over time.
